joeski27 Posted January 16, 2014 #3 Share Posted January 16, 2014 $79 pp. Why do so many people think that just because you have a Haven stateroom that you have access to the Vibe? The concept and point behind the Vibe is a separate area, where if you pay for it you will be guaranteed access/availability to very comfy chairs, in a peaceful, quiet (non-kid) environment. And this guarantee only happens because they only sell limited passes, which means the area can never exceed the intended amount of people. If Havenites were allowed carte blanche access, then they'd never be able to cap the people in that area, and the whole point of the Vibe would be defeated. The second bedroom in the 2 bedroom Suite on the Getaway does include a pull down bed as well as a sofa sleeper. If you look closely at the pictures that have been shared, you can see the pull down bed. On the Epic, less Posh passes are sold than Vibe passes on the Breakaway and Getaway, because the Haven suites do include access to Posh. On the Getaway and Breakaway, the Haven suites have a private sundeck and Vibe is not included. Bonus for non suite guests is first come first serve for getting a Vibe pass...and all passengers have the same access to those passes. On Epic, they limit the number of passes available, I think basd on how many Haven passengers are on the sailing.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
UPNYGuy Posted January 17, 2014 #12 Share Posted January 17, 2014 This is a deck layout of Breakaway's deck 17, which is identical to Getaway. The Haven sun deck is directly ahead of Vibe, on the starboard side, above the wheelhouse. No need for Haven guests to have access to Vibe. 2012_break_deck_17.pdf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
